WebThe Chippendale cabinet-making firm, founded by Thomas Chippendale senior in about 1750 became famous partly through the successful publication of his 'The Gentleman and Cabinet-Maker's Director' (1754, republished 1755 and 1762), and partly through the fine furniture supplied to a number of illustrious clients. WebSep 20, 2024 · The Gentleman and Cabinet-Maker’s Director 1754 Cabinet Work and Production. Thomas Chippendale was the first cabinet maker in history to publish a book of his furniture designs. It was titled ‘The Gentleman and Cabinet Makers Director’. The first edition coincided with the opening of the workshop in St. Martins Lane, 1754 and ... WebThomas Chippendale. Thomas Chippendale was born in Otley, Yorkshire, 1718 and died in London in 1779. Chippendale was an only child, born into a family of Yorkshire carpenters. Details of his early career are unknown …
